Then the GRANIT™ Plus 470 arch lock is the perfect companion for you: Thanks to ABUS Power Cell technology, it offers maximum protection against impact and traction. The bow, housing and parts of the locking mechanism are made of special hardened steel. In addition, it is equipped with the tamper-proof "Plus" sliding cylinder. Thanks to this combination, the GRANIT™ Plus 470 has received numerous quality seals, including from OSIMZ (Russia) and testing institutes in Finland, Sweden, Denmark, Norway and Great Britain.

The longer the arc, the easier it is to fix the bicycle to a fixed object.
Parabolic, round cross-section 12 mm hardened steel bow
ABUS Power Cell technology offers the highest protection against attacks such as blows and attempts to remove the bow from the body of the anti-theft device
The bow, as well as the body of the anti-theft device and other elements are made of hardened special steel
Automatic cylinder protector to protect against dirt and corrosion
EaZy KF - bracket with set of screws for mounting on round tubes with a diameter of 28-36 mm. The padlock can be easily inserted and removed with one hand.
USH 470 - Holder for transporting the padlock on the wheel. The plastic clamp is used to attach it to round tubes with a diameter of 15-35 mm.
SH B - The universal holder for fork locks fits frames with a diameter of 20-55 mm. The bracket can be mounted horizontally or vertically on the frame.
